Dobyns Rods
I've been fishing Dobyns for six years now. I can find a model to cover any need I have in a choice of six different series. St Croix makes a quality rod and I've owned several over the years. The grips are way to short and don't like skeleton reel seats. I think Dobyns are better balanced. The service has been second to none for me. I have not had a single failure to date ( knock on wood ). The way Dobyns rods fish, fits my style.

Insurance - appraisal for fishing gear?
Get a policy with a separate binder for your sporting goods. Set it up for the replacement cost, not the appraised cost. Photo document your gear and email the photos to your agent. The cost of the binder is worth it if you have over five grand in replacement cost. Just a suggestion. I also typed a detailed inventory with each of my rods and reels and their replacement costs. Home owners and boater policies have limited caps unless you specify an amount to cover your potential loss. When I did this, the company request the SERIAL NUMBERS on my reels and rods. They had no idea they have no such identifiers. Oh, BTW, use MSRP for replacement cost.
